Analysis

The most recent figure for foreign aid received by income group in Anguilla is 8.17 million constant 2024 US$, measured in 2013.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 47.4% on the previous year and up 49.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, foreign aid received by income group in Anguilla peaked at 12.79 million constant 2024 US$ in 1989 and was at its lowest, 341,550 constant 2024 US$, in 2011.

Anguilla ranks 158th of 178 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 39 years of available data.

Official development assistance (ODA) is defined as government aid designed to promote the economic development and welfare of developing countries. Monetary aid is estimated as net disbursements. This data is expressed in US dollars. It is adjusted for inflation.
